Denver Arts & Venues Electronic Systems Technician III

The City and County of Denver is seeking an Electronic Systems Technician III to join their team at Denver Arts and Venues. The role involves repairing, monitoring, and maintaining electronic systems and equipment, while also providing training and support to operators or installers of specialized systems.

Responsibilities

Repair, monitor, and maintain electronic systems, network, and equipment such as Closed Circuit TV (CCTV), Video, Emergency Communications (ECS), Audio Control, Public Access (PATV), Fire Alarm Monitoring, Telecommunication, Broadband and Access Control systems consisting of security device controllers, fingerprint and facial authentication, biometric readers and card readers
Troubleshoot, test, diagnose, calibrate, and perform bench and field repairs to the component level
Design, configure and fabricate circuits and related equipment as needed to utilize existing equipment, modify applications, or resolve unusual problems
Install and maintain power supplies, video cameras, alarm and signaling equipment, encoders and decoders, computer data systems, and other related communication systems. Perform preventative maintenance for electronic control and communication equipment to minimize repair problems and to meet manufacturers’ specifications
Review service contracts, evaluates, and recommend equipment purchasing as assigned
Provide training and maintenance instructions to operators or installers of specialized systems and equipment
Operate a variety of computer systems designed to monitor and/or operate specific electronic and electrical systems
Work with vendors on system installation and partner with user agencies to determine future requirements. Work with the City and County of Denver mainframe, working with Tech Services regulations and process. Provide service for clients utilizing Arts Complex spaces
Research and prepare technical reports
Maintain records on required and completed repair work
Respond to service calls regarding the access control or communication systems in person or remotely or refer call to the appropriate IT resource. Responds to after-hours calls or emergency calls outside of normal scheduled or business hours
